Multiple-step template

Users can create a “Template” with multiple steps and connections by selecting the desired steps and connections.  Right-click on the selection and select the connect menu item “Save as Template” option:

The below example shows the first 2 steps selected and right-click on any of the selected steps. 

Click on the “Save as Template” menu item, a pop up is displayed for the template name.

Once saved, the template is displayed under “All Templates” section within the designer toolbox:

Performing auto-layout of the process definition

It allows the user to auto arrange the design of the process using several different options such as a horizontal or vertical tree, radial tree, organic, or circle tree.  Auto layout menu options are shown below:

Show/hide tooltips for the process definition

The user can turn on/off the tooltip display by mouse over on the step in the process designer by clicking on the “Show/Hide” tooltips.

Panning the design within the process designer

Layout preview allows the user to view the highlighted or selected portion of the process definition as and when the user moves the layout preview box over the steps in the right configuration window. By using the layout preview box, the user can also scroll through the designer page:  

Process design can be also panned by holding the right mouse button down and moving the mouse.

Save as template

A selected process definition can be saved as a process definition template using the following menu option: 

Once saved, new process definitions can be created using the template.

Add tags to a process definition

Users can add tags to a selected process definition by assigning tags and values to any process definition. 

Select the process for which you want to tag and enter the tag name and value, and save as shown below:
